ICCI lauds ZTBL for promoting dairy sector

10 Oct, 2007

President Islamabad Chamber of Commerce and Industry highly appreciated the Zarai Taraqiati Bank Limited (ZTBL) programme "White Revolution Programme "for the promotion of dairy sector development.
He said that 5 billion credit facilities to dairy farmers would bring white revolution in the country. He added that Pakistan is the 4th largest milk producing country of the world and it fulfilled its domestic consumption with fresh milk, adding that dairy milk powder was being imported only to prepare food formula and baby food for kids and this amount will help to better the rating.
He further said that 9 percent mark-up will encourage to small farmers and low income houses to generate their own income resources as well as enhance milk production in the country. He said share of livestock in the GDP stands at 14.4 percent adding that the sector contributes 49.6 percent share in agri-GDP which he said was growing at the rate of 4.3 percent annually, which reflects broad vision and vibrant policies of the government to boost livestock sector.
President ICCI while discussing to the members of agriculture sub committee of ICCI that Government has taken many positive initiatives to support the farming community by providing them liberal credit facility, quality seed and other inputs for better crop production on sustainable basis. He added that 5 billion rupees is sufficient amount which will not only help enhance production of milk but price will also come down.
He further said that livestock sector is providing livelihood and jobs more than 8 million families including people living in far-flung areas, he said adding that it also provides raw-material for dairy industry of the country.
President demanded the government should take serious measures to bring down the mark-up rates for industrialisation. He informed that in 2003-4 mark-up rates were in single digits therefore record new industries were established in the country.
